I apologize for any confusion. The purpose of the Treaty of Tordesillas was indeed to divide the non-European world between Spain and Portugal. It was signed in 1494 and aimed to settle disputes between the two countries over newly discovered lands. The treaty established a line of demarcation, known as the Tordesillas Line, which divided the newly discovered territories outside of Europe. Spain received rights to lands west of the line, while Portugal had rights to lands east of the line. The primary intention was to avoid conflicts and establish territorial boundaries for colonization and exploration ventures.
